Tired of receiving incessant calls from unknown numbers? Android makes it simple to silence those unwanted calls with its built-in blocking feature. To get started, navigate to your phone's settings. Find the contact you want to block and select their profile. Look for a setting labeled reject calls and enable it. Now, when that annoying caller tries to reach you, your phone will instantly send them to voicemail.
You can also create a setting to block all calls from particular areas or with unknown numbers. Remain in control of your calls and have peace and silence with Android's powerful call blocking features.

Stop Spam, Stay Safe: Blocking Numbers in Social Media
Are you tired of getting unwanted calls and messages from unknown numbers on your social media platforms? It's a common issue, but there are steps you can take to fight this annoyance. One powerful way is to restrict these numbers, giving yourself some much-needed peace of mind. Many social media platforms now offer easy options for excluding phone numbers that are harassing you.
- Look for the option to block a number within each social media platform's settings.
- Flag any suspicious or unwanted messages from unknown numbers to the platform itself. This helps them detect spam and take necessary action.
- Be mindful of sharing your personal phone number online, as this raises your risk of becoming a target for spammers.
